Pros

• Fantastic people • Free breakfast/lunches • Full stocked snacks and drink fridge • Monthly chair massages • Great office location • Tons of opportunity for process efficiency and services revenue growth • Work / Life balance was awesome

Cons

• Not a lot of opportunity for professional growth • PM processes and software changes frequently • Focused solely on sending volume • Not a ton of proactive measures from management

Pros

PostUp is a small-to-medium sized company where there are no borders between departments. Most people are friendly, talk freely and get along. The vibe and company culture are very relaxed yet still manages to be a very fast acting, results-oriented company. PostUp provides a myriad of perks such as free snack and sodas, free food every Friday (sometimes breakfast sometimes lunch), a Foosball table that gets a lot of love, once a month Leslie from Absolutely Relaxed Massage Therapy comes in and gives massages in house, etc. You'll find people who get together on their personal time to watch tv\movies, play golf, go to happy hours, etc. It's a great place to make life-long friends.

Cons

There will always be something negative about a job. People come and go. New strategies are introduced that don't solve any problems. Some people are harder to work with than others. Over the years the good has far outweighed the bad.
